			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>En el fin de semana del 14 de abril, aparecieron en la prensa española una serie de artículos que hacían referencia a la información u asesoramiento que ofrece la Embajada británica en España y la ONG Age Concern España sobre la sanidad pública española.</p>
<p>A continuación incluimos, además de la respuesta de Age Concern España, las respuestas emitidas por la Embajada británica y por el Embajador británico, a las que Age Concern España se suscribe y da su pleno apoyo.</p>
<p><strong>Declaración de la Embajada Británica en cuanto al asesoramiento sanitario &#8211; publicada el 13 de abril de 2012</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://ukinspain.fco.gov.uk/en/news/?view=News&amp;id=752838182">http://ukinspain.fco.gov.uk/en/news/?view=News&amp;id=752838182</a> (en inglés)</p>
<p><strong>Declaración de la Presidenta de la Federación de Age Concern España, Eileen Dry &#8211; publicada el 14 de abril de 2012</strong></p>
<p>Age Concern España es una ONG oficial que promueve el bienestar de todos los individuos mayores de 50 años que viven en España, centrándose principalmente en la comunidad de expatriados que se encuentran en España, ofreciéndoles su apoyo para facilitar su integración en la vida española.</p>
<p>Nuestro trabajo consiste fundamentalmente en ayudar a las autoridades españolas a superar la barrera idiomática para garantizar que tanto los visitantes como los residentes en España estén totalmente al corriente de la normativa española. Realizamos esta tarea a través de programas de sensibilización pública, servicios de información en inglés y asistencia directa cuando ésta es necesaria.</p>
<p>No es parte de nuestra labor el ayudar a los ciudadanos británicos a acceder a una serie de prestaciones a las que no tienen derecho.</p>
<p>Cada año, Age Concern España asiste de forma directa a unas 30.000 personas.</p>
<p><strong>Carta al Director del diario ABC – publicada el 17 de abril de 2012</strong></p>
<p>Le escribo en relación a los últimos artículos que se han publicado en ABC, en los que se critica el asesoramiento que la Embajada británica proporciona en su página web sobre cómo acceder a la sanidad pública en España, así como también la labor realizada por la organización benéfica Age Concern España.</p>
<p>El gobierno británico no aprueba ni promueve el “turismo sanitario”. Los ciudadanos británicos que visitan o viven en España, tienen derecho a acudir al sistema sanitario español, de la misma forma que los ciudadanos españoles en el Reino Unido tienen derecho a acudir al sistema sanitario público británico. La información que proporcionamos en nuestra página web y la que facilita la organización benéfica Age Concern España tiene como objetivo garantizar que los ciudadanos británicos que acudan a la sanidad española lo hagan en plena conformidad con la legislación española y europea.</p>
<p>Los turistas británicos constituyen aproximadamente el 24% del total de turistas que viajan a España. Está claramente en interés tanto del Reino Unido como de España que estas personas reciban atención médica si lo necesitan con urgencia. Al asegurarnos de que saben acceder al sistema sanitario público español, podemos evitar costes administrativos innecesarios, tanto para el Reino Unido como para España, y garantizar que el Reino Unido pueda reembolsar a España de forma exacta y eficiente, conforme a la legislación pertinente europea. El asesoramiento que proporcionamos en nuestra página web establece claramente que la Tarjeta Sanitaria Europea no cubre a aquellas personas que viajan a España con el objetivo concreto de someterse a un tratamiento médico.</p>
<p>También hay muchos ciudadanos británicos que residen en España. El objetivo de nuestra página web es el de garantizar que, en caso de necesitar acudir al sistema sanitario español, lo hagan cumpliendo plenamente con la legislación española. Registrarse en el Padrón facilita dicho acceso y es un requisito establecido en la legislación española.</p>
<p>Age Concern España proporciona una asistencia fundamental a los residentes británicos y a otros ciudadanos de habla inglesa de avanzada edad que se encuentran aislados, en un mal estado de salud y que necesitan ayuda urgente. La organización benéfica colabora estrechamente con las autoridades españolas, encargándose de casos en los que el idioma es un obstáculo, y por ende, reduciendo la carga impuesta a los servicios sociales españoles. Además, una parte significativa de la labor que realiza Age Concern es ayudar a repatriar a ciudadanos británicos que, por un motivo u otro, ya no pueden mantenerse económicamente en España, viéndose obligados a regresar al Reino Unido. Pero no es parte de su labor el ayudar a los ciudadanos británicos a acceder a una serie de prestaciones a las que no tienen derecho.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>A number of articles were published in Spanish media over the weekend of April 14th/15th targeting the healthcare advice given by the British Embassy in Spain and by Age Concern España.</p>
<p>Please find below the responses from Age Concern España, and from the British Embassy and HM Ambassador Giles Paxman to which Age Concern España gives their full support and co-operation.</p>
<p><strong>13 April 2012 : British Embassy Statement on Healthcare Advice</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://ukinspain.fco.gov.uk/en/news/?view=News&amp;id=752838182">http://ukinspain.fco.gov.uk/en/news/?view=News&amp;id=752838182</a></p>
<p><strong>14 April 2012: Statement by the President of the Federación de Age Concern España Eileen Dry</strong></p>
<p>Age Concern España is a fully registered NGO that promotes the well being of all individuals over 50 living in Spain. We are primarily concerned with the expatriate community in Spain and we favour integration into Spanish life.</p>
<p>Our work is designed to support the Spanish authorities to overcome the language barrier and ensure that both visitors and residents in Spain are fully compliant with Spanish regulations. We do this through public awareness programs, English speaking information services, and direct assistance where required.</p>
<p>It is not part of our work to help British citizens access benefits to which they are not entitled.</p>
<p>Age Concern España directly helps about 30,000 individuals a year.</p>
<p><strong>17 April 2012: HM Ambassador Giles Paxman Letter to the Editor</strong></p>
<p>Today, Spanish national daily ABC published a letter to the editor from HM Ambassador Giles Paxman rejecting suggestions that the British Embassy is encouraging “health tourism”.</p>
<p>Please find the English version of the letter below.</p>
<p><em>Sir</em></p>
<p><em> I am writing with regard to your recent reports criticising the advice on the British Embassy website regarding access to healthcare in Spain and the work of the NGO Age Concern España.. </em></p>
<p><em>The British Government does not condone or encourage “health tourism”. British nationals visiting or residing in Spain are of course entitled to access the Spanish healthcare system, just as Spanish nationals in the UK are entitled to access the British healthcare system.  The advice on our website and that given by Age Concern España aims to ensure that they do so in full compliance with Spanish and European legislation.</em></p>
<p><em> British visitors make up approximately 24% of the total number of tourists visiting Spain. It is in the clear interest of both the UK and Spain that they should receive medical attention if they urgently need it. By ensuring that they know how to access the Spanish healthcare system, we can avoid unnecessary administrative costs for both Spain and the UK, and ensure that the UK can reimburse Spain accurately and efficiently in line with the specific provisions set out in EU legislation. The Embassy website advice makes clear that the European Health Insurance Card does not cover those who come to Spain for the specific purpose of health treatment.</em></p>
<p><em> There are also many British nationals resident in Spain. The aim of our website advice is to ensure that if they need to access the Spanish healthcare system, they do so in full compliance with Spanish legislation. Registration on the “Padron” facilitates this and is a requirement of Spanish law.</em></p>
<p><em> Age Concern España provides a fundamental lifeline for British and other English-speaking elderly residents who are isolated, in poor health and in urgent need of help.  The charity closely collaborates with Spanish authorities via the British Consulates, taking on cases where language is a barrier, thus reducing demands on Spanish social services. In addition, a significant part of Age Concern’s work involves helping to repatriate British nationals, who for one reason another can no longer financially support themselves in Spain and have to return to the UK. It is not part of their work to help British citizens access benefits to which they are not entitled.</em></p>
